Output e538ba10ab9bca61490a71ca7b503dd45cb6fffa201cd787849fc082a5fade18:1

value
72605
script pubkey
OP_0 OP_PUSHBYTES_20 2e8f2aa7edaa09e836934b94f1e6fa133cf879c0
address
bc1q968j4fld4gy7sd5nfw20reh6zv70s7wqh2eyhs
transaction
e538ba10ab9bca61490a71ca7b503dd45cb6fffa201cd787849fc082a5fade18
confirmations
47626
spent
true